It has been a while since I shared a fashion post so I thought it would be fun to show you what I wore this trip. While I didn't take selfies, (you know I'm not a selfie girl) hopefully you can get an idea of how it all looked. Here's a little glimpse into what I wear when I fly in the summer.
I really like to keep my outfits simple. Something classic, a touch of trendy and a whole lotta comfort. I find wedges to be super comfy, but keep a pair of flats close by just in case. Long sleeves are a must for me even in the summer as airports and airplanes can be a bit chilly. It is easy enough to change outfits later once I arrive.
